Imagine if everything you ate caused pain and discomfort. For those who suffer from chronic indigestion, that's the everyday way of life.

When you have chronic indigestion, taking medication on a daily basis becomes tedious. Wouldn't you rather be able to control your indigestion while reducing your medication intake? There are many natural remedies that you can try, each offering to reduce the effects of acid reflux, heartburn and indigestion. It can be the natural alternative you need.

There are several nasty side effects with medicated antacids, and the high aluminum content of some of these medications may even be attributed to senility and Alzheimer's disease. Natural remedies, on the other hand, can bring non-medicated relief.

Anise and Aniseed: These powerful herbs are known to sooth the discomfort of digestive conditions, while providing other healthy benefits to your body. Be aware that there is more than one type of anise, and you must be sure to take the right one. Ask your health food store for the ash-colored varieties of anise, commonly known as sweet, green or European anise. Other types, such as star anise and caraway, are popular in cooking but should not be taken to aid in digestion.

Chicory Root: This is a bitter herb that contains escarole and endive. Boiling one and a half cups of water with chicory root for five to ten minutes, then allowing it to cool, will create a tea that you can drink to correct heartburn, indigestion and acid reflux. Adding chicory root to your salad is another way to aid in digestion.

Common Cinnamon: The cinnamon found in your pantry is often added to soups, stews and baking. It's also a tasty way to combat stomach discomfort. Cinnamon provides an antiseptic effect that may be beneficial in settling an acidic stomach. Cinnamon is a favorite choice of many people because it offers soothing relief with a unique and delicious flavor.

Grapefruit Zest: Eating a whole grapefruit can cause digestive distress, but some people swear by grapefruit peel as a helpful remedy. Grate the entire outer skin of a grapefruit, and then allow the shavings, or "zest", to dry. Once fully dried, the zest can be stored safely. When indigestion strikes, try chewing the dried peel as a remedy to help settle your stomach. All you need is a nibble, so be careful not to overdo this.

Lavender: This sweet-smelling herb is highly respected for its many soothing properties. Used to treat many internal and external conditions, taking lavender can bring relief of stomach discomforts, and can reduce the amount of acid in your stomach.

Natural Papaya: A delicious tropical fruit that naturally contains papain, a digestive enzyme. This enzyme is excellent for protein digestion, and can be taken with every meal. Some sources suggest taking 500 mg or more of papaya enzymes per meal, but you must determine the best dosage for you. Speak with your health practitioner or natural health advisor.

Peppermint: Another natural remedy for indigestion. That's why restaurants have traditionally served peppermints on the check tray. Peppermint naturally helps your digestion system, while bringing relief for cramps, ulcers, gas and other stomach problems.

Pineapple Fruit and Juice: Rich in a number of naturally occurring enzymes including bromelain, which reduces protein. Pineapple is a natural wonder that may help to support digestion, reduce the inflammation caused by digestion and even support the healing of damaged esophagus tissues. Fresh pineapple juice has high levels of enzymes to help end your indigestion. Bromelain may also be purchased in capsule form, with 200 mg to 500 mg taken with each meal. Again, be sure to ask an expert before taking any dietary supplements.

If you suffer from chronic indigestion, there are many natural remedies that may bring about the relief you need. Many people choose natural remedies over medicated treatments to avoid side effects and potentially hazardous long-term effects. Speak with your doctor or healthcare provider to determine the natural alternatives that are best suited to your condition and your lifestyle.
